Intermittent Check Engine Light: Why It Comes On Then Goes Off

An intermittent check engine light usually means your vehicle has detected a fault that is not present all the time. The problem may occur only during a cold start, acceleration, highway driving, or certain engine temperatures. When the fault is no longer detected, the light may eventually go off.

Common causes include a loose gas cap or EVAP leak, an intermittent engine misfire, vacuum leak, faulty sensor, or poor electrical connection.

If the light is solid and the car runs normally, short-term driving is usually possible. If it flashes and the engine shakes or loses power, the problem is more urgent.

Quick Answer: A Check Engine Light that comes and goes does not necessarily mean the problem fixed itself. The ECM/PCM may stop illuminating the warning after the fault is no longer detected, but a stored or pending Diagnostic Trouble Code (DTC) may remain. Scan for codes before clearing anything.

Why Does My Check Engine Light Come On and Go Off?

The Check Engine Light, also called the Malfunction Indicator Lamp (MIL), turns on when the engine computer detects a fault that meets specific diagnostic conditions.

Some faults only happen under certain operating conditions. For example, a weak ignition coil may misfire during acceleration but work normally at idle. A small EVAP leak may only be detected when the emissions monitor runs.

The light can therefore appear for several trips and later disappear when the fault stops occurring, and subsequent system checks pass.

That does not always mean the underlying problem is gone.

The computer may retain stored or pending diagnostic information even after the warning disappears. An OBD-II scanner can retrieve this information and help determine which system needs further testing.

There are many possible Check Engine Light causes and warning behaviors, so the code and symptoms are more useful than guessing based on the light alone.

6 Common Intermittent Check Engine Light Causes

1. Loose Gas Cap or Small EVAP Leak

A loose or damaged gas cap can prevent the Evaporative Emission Control System (EVAP) from sealing correctly.

The EVAP monitor only runs when certain conditions are met. This means a small leak may trigger the light during one trip but not another.

Other causes include damaged vapor hoses or problems with the purge or vent valve. Codes such as P0442 or P0456 may indicate a small EVAP leak.

What to do: Make sure the cap is properly tightened and inspect its seal for obvious damage. If an EVAP code returns, further leak testing may be needed.

Safe to drive? Usually yes for a short period if the engine runs normally.

2. Intermittent Engine Misfire

A misfire may occur only under specific engine loads or temperatures.

Common causes include worn spark plugs, weak ignition coils, fuel injector problems, vacuum leaks, and fuel-delivery issues.

You may notice shaking, hesitation, rough idle, or poor acceleration. P0300 indicates a random/multiple-cylinder misfire, while codes such as P0301 or P0302 identify a specific cylinder where the misfire was detected.

Do not automatically replace the ignition coil. A spark plug, injector, wiring issue, or mechanical problem could produce the same code.

What to do: Diagnose the affected cylinder and inspect the ignition, fuel, and mechanical systems as needed.

Safe to drive? A mild intermittent misfire needs diagnosis soon. If the Check Engine Light is flashing and the engine is shaking, stop driving when safe because a severe misfire can damage the catalytic converter.

3. Oxygen Sensor or Air-Fuel Problem

An aging oxygen sensor or air-fuel ratio sensor may provide inaccurate or unstable readings only under certain operating conditions.

You might notice reduced fuel economy, hesitation, rough running, or no obvious symptoms at all.

The sensor itself is not always the cause. Vacuum leaks, exhaust leaks, fuel-pressure problems, damaged wiring, or an incorrect air-fuel mixture can affect sensor readings.

What to do: Retrieve the DTC and examine relevant live data and fuel trims before replacing the sensor.

Safe to drive? Usually for a short period when the light is solid, and the engine runs normally, but recurring faults should be diagnosed.

4. Vacuum Leak or MAF Sensor Issue

A cracked vacuum hose, intake boot, or leaking gasket can allow unmetered air into the engine.

Some leaks change as the engine heats up because rubber hoses and gaskets expand and contract. That can cause the check engine light to come on intermittently.

A dirty or inaccurate Mass Air Flow (MAF) sensor can create similar fuel-mixture problems.

Common symptoms include rough idle, hesitation, surging, or poor acceleration. Codes such as P0171 and P0174 indicate a lean condition.

What to do: Inspect intake hoses and connections. Fuel-trim and MAF data can help with diagnosis, while a smoke test may locate small intake leaks.

Do not assume a lean code means the oxygen sensor needs replacement.

5. Loose Wiring or Electrical Connection

Electrical problems are particularly important when a check engine light comes on and off intermittently.

Heat, vibration, moisture, and engine movement can affect wiring and connectors. A loose terminal may lose contact during acceleration and reconnect when the engine settles.

Possible problems include:

  • Corroded connectors
  • Damaged wiring
  • Poor electrical grounds
  • Loose sensor terminals

What to do: Inspect the wiring and connectors associated with the stored code. Look for corrosion, damaged insulation, loose terminals, and poor grounds.

Safe to drive? It depends on the circuit. A minor emissions fault may not affect driving, while an intermittent crankshaft or throttle signal could cause stalling or loss of power.

6. Sensor Beginning to Fail

Some sensors fail gradually instead of stopping completely.

A crankshaft position sensor, camshaft position sensor, throttle position sensor, or MAF sensor may work normally most of the time but occasionally produce an incorrect signal when hot, cold, or vibrating.

This can make the check engine light intermittent.

What to do: Use the DTC, freeze-frame information, live data, and proper testing to identify the fault.

Remember that a DTC identifies the condition or circuit where the computer detected a problem. It does not automatically tell you which component to replace.

What If the Check Engine Light Flashes Intermittently?

An intermittent flashing check engine light should not be treated the same as a solid warning that comes on for a few trips and then disappears.

A flashing MIL usually indicates a more urgent engine problem, commonly an active misfire that can overheat the catalytic converter.

You may notice:

  • Engine shaking
  • Jerking
  • Rough acceleration
  • Loss of power

If the check engine light is flashing intermittently and the engine runs roughly, reduce engine load and stop driving when it is safe.

A solid light that later goes out is generally less urgent than a warning actively flashing while you drive.

Can You Drive With an Intermittent Check Engine Light?

Your symptoms determine the urgency.

Usually okay for cautious short-term driving:

  • Check Engine Light is solid
  • Engine runs smoothly
  • Acceleration remains normal
  • No other serious warnings appear

Get it diagnosed soon if:

  • The warning repeatedly returns
  • The engine hesitates
  • Idle becomes rough
  • Fuel economy changes noticeably

Stop driving when safe if:

  • Check Engine Light flashes
  • Engine shakes badly
  • Vehicle repeatedly stalls
  • Power drops significantly
  • Engine overheats
  • Low oil-pressure warning appears

Even if the light disappears, pay attention to changes in how the vehicle runs.

What to Do When the Check Engine Light Comes On Intermittently

First, notice when the warning appears. Does it happen after refueling, during a cold start, under acceleration, at highway speed, or only when the engine is hot? These patterns can help locate intermittent faults.

Next, scan the vehicle even if the light has gone out.

Check for:

  • Stored DTCs
  • Pending DTCs
  • Freeze-frame data

Freeze-frame data records operating conditions when certain faults are detected and can provide useful clues.

Do not immediately disconnect the battery or erase the codes. You may remove information needed to diagnose the original problem.

Then match the code with the symptoms. For example, P0301 combined with shaking under acceleration points toward diagnosing a cylinder 1 misfire. P0456 with no drivability problems directs attention toward a small EVAP leak.

Test the affected system before replacing anything.

After repairing the root cause, the warning may go away as the vehicle completes its required self-tests. If manual clearing is appropriate, resetting the Check Engine Light should come after diagnosis and repair, not before.

The Bottom Line

An intermittent check engine light usually means the fault itself is intermittent or only detected under specific operating conditions. The warning disappearing does not prove the problem has fixed itself.

If the engine runs normally and the light is solid, cautious short-term driving is generally reasonable while you arrange diagnosis. If the check engine light intermittently flashes, especially with shaking or significant power loss, stop driving when safe.

Scan for stored and pending codes before clearing anything. Then use the DTCs, symptoms, freeze-frame information, and proper testing to find the actual cause instead of replacing parts based only on a code description.

FAQs

Why does my Check Engine Light come on and then go off?

The fault may only occur under certain driving or temperature conditions. When the ECM/PCM stops detecting it and later system checks pass, the warning may turn off even though diagnostic information remains stored.

Will a code remain if the Check Engine Light goes away?

It can. Stored, pending, or historical diagnostic information may remain after the warning turns off. Scan the vehicle before clearing anything.

Why does my Check Engine Light come on only during acceleration?

A warning that appears under acceleration can result from an ignition misfire, fuel-delivery problem, airflow issue, or electrical connection that fails under higher engine load.

Can a loose gas cap cause an intermittent Check Engine Light?

Yes. A loose or leaking gas cap can cause an EVAP system test to fail. Because the EVAP monitor only runs under certain conditions, the warning may not appear continuously.
